Employee evaluation refers to the ongoing assessment of an individual's work performance, while performance appraisal typically occurs at specific intervals, often annually or semi-annually. The Cook Illinois Model Performance Evaluation - Appraisal Form for Hourly, Exempt, Nonexempt, and Managerial Employees serves as a structured tool for performance appraisals. Understanding this difference can help you provide more targeted feedback and foster employee growth.
